Explore two traditions rooted in reuse: Korean bojagi and Appalachian patchwork.
Both practices are about making something beautiful from what’s on hand. Whether it’s the delicate seams of jogakbo or the improvisational logic of Appalachian strip piecing, these methods invite us to slow down and see fabric differently—paying attention to joins, edges, and how pieces come together over time.
In this class, we’ll look at the cultural lineages behind each tradition, then begin stitching—by hand, of course.
In this live online workshop, Matthew will guide you through the core techniques of bojagi and Appalachian patchwork, including layout, seam construction, stitch rhythm, and pattern building. The emphasis is on durable handwork and deep understanding—not rushing toward surface decoration or shortcuts.

You’ll learn how to:
-
Construct clean, intentional seams suitable for reversible or double-sided work
-
Manage thread tension so joins lie flat and secure
-
Build rhythm and structure through repetition, variation, and strip-based composition
-
Apply bojagi and patchwork techniques to future mending, repair, or creative projects
This class is part of Approved Textiles’ ongoing commitment to repair as a practical skill and an act of stewardship. Working with what already exists keeps textiles in use longer, reduces waste, and reconnects us to the labor embedded in everyday cloth.

Materials you'll need for class:
- Heavyweight, preferably handloom woven, linen
- 100% cotton thread
- aesthetically, it's up to you if you want the color to match the linen
-
If you're using a thinner linen
- Milliners needle
-
If you found a thick linen
- Sashiko needle
